The brain of the nervous system and the endocrine glands of the endocrine system are similar to one another in certain ways. Bot

h act to send messages to distant body parts. What is a significant difference of the activity of endocrine glands?
A. Endocrine glands send chemical messengers through the blood.
B. Endocrine glands send electrical signals through neural pathways.
C. The effects of endocrine glands tend to be short-lasting and easily reversible.
D. The effects of endocrine glands tend to involve only the muscular and skeletal systems.

Like the nervous system, the endocrine system is a regulatory system. However, instead of using electrical impulses for signaling, it produces and uses chemical signals called hormones, which travel through the bloodstream and control the actions of cells and organs.

Reproductive strategy is described into r-selection strategy and K-selection strategy. When an organism reproduces slowly and has only one offspring each time it reproduces, this organism is classified as the K-selected organism. Examples of K-selected organisms are elephants and humans.
